Beaver Wrestling Completes Historic Season

The Beaver wrestling program wrapped up a historic season earlier this month by finishing national runner-up at the NJCAA Men's Wrestling Championships. The team came back to Pratt not only national runner-up, but with five All-Americans and two national qualifiers. Both Jason Henschel and Easton Taylor were national qualifiers and finished runner-up in their respective weight classes. Along with them Cayleb Atkin, Christian Robinson and Devon Dawson were all awarded NJCAA All-Americans for the 2023 season. Atkins finished third, Robinson finished in fifth place, and Dawson finished second.  

Before competing at the NJCAA Men's Wrestling Championships the Beavers had won their third straight KJCCC championship, their first NJCAA South Central District Champions, and are currently on track to win their eleventh straight NJCAA Wrestling All-Academic team. What you may not realize is that all these accomplishments were done will all Kansas wrestlers.  

The wrestling team finished the season undefeated and entered the NJCAA Men's Wrestling Championship ranked #4 in the nation. Finally, at the Jayhawk Duels earlier in the season Head Wrestling Coach Ken Kepley was named KJCCC Coach of the Year. Devon Dawson was named the KJCC Most Outstanding Wrestler and Easton Taylor was named KJCCC Newcomer of the Year.
